Train Strikes, Kills Man

Commuters dealt with delays after a man was struck and killed by a train this morning.

The man was struck by a northbound SEPTA West Trenton Regional Rail train just north of the Philmont station in Huntingdon Valley, Pa. around 7:30 a.m. Wednesday.

The 56-year-old man, who wasn’t identified, died, according to SEPTA spokeswoman Kristin Geiger.

Outbound and inbound service on the West Trenton line was delayed up to an hour and at least one train Trenton-bound was canceled as police investigated the scene, according to SEPTA.

After about three hours service returned to normal on the West Trenton line.
